October Competency Focus - Teamwork

The National Association of Colleges and Employers defines teamwork as building and maintaining collaborative relationships to work effectively toward common goals, while appreciating diverse viewpoints and shared responsibilities. Teamwork is a crucial skill to develop in the workplace, below are some ways for you to develop this competency.

Level-Up Experiences 

The following are recommended ways for you to practice and level-up your teamwork skills this month within your current job. Feel free to use these suggestions or come up with your own. Once you have finished an experience, be sure to add it to your accomplishment tracker.

Listen to Others 

Prepare: Listening to others point of views is very important when doing work. Thinks of ways you can improve how you listen to your supervisor and coworkers. Incorporate other viewpoints into your work.

Take Action: Make sure you are actively listening and hearing what the other person is saying. Take time to understand and ask questions.

Reflect: Reflect on how your work improved through listening to others. Most likely, it will make your work suitable for a large audience!

Collaborate with a Team Member

Prepare: Use your personal strengths and strengths of a team member to collaborate on a project! 

Take Action: Next project you have, think of who can collaborate with to make the outcome even better! 

Reflect: Reflect on what collaborating brought to the project and how it elevated your work.

Build Strong Professional Relationship 

Prepare: Building strong relationships is essential for working together as a team. Decide who you have good relationships with and what relationships you would like to work on.

Take Action: Work on improving your relationships. Ask others for help when you need it, ask them how they are doing, and communicate clearly.

Reflect: Reflect on how your relationships have grown.
